## Authentication

Failed exports from Shipbelt retry automatically up to three times with exponential backoff. After the third failure, the export enters a dead-letter queue and must be replayed manually via the replay CLI. Replays require elevated credentials; the standard deploy token will not work. Set the environment variable before invoking the replay command, and never commit it to the repo. Rotation happens every release cycle. The current key for the Shipbelt replay service is as follows.

app token of yaduf-yahip = kto7_OZmvsUH

Subject: Halvoren term sheet — finance review

Executive team,

Halvoren Logistics has returned a revised term sheet for the co-distribution deal. Key changes: a lower minimum volume commitment and a two-year exclusivity clause in the Westmark region. Finance should model cash-flow impact under both volume scenarios before Thursday's call. One consideration must remain confidential until signing.

management briefing: Headcount on the Belix team goes from 60 to 93 by the end of November. Gross margin on Belix came in at 23 percent against a plan of 47 percent.

# Configuration for PackSentry, the typo-squatting package scanner
# maintained by the Hollowgate security tooling team. Variables below
# control mirror polling cadence, edit-distance thresholds, and the
# denylist refresh interval. Reviewers: note that no scan results are
# written outside the audit volume. The scanner authenticates to the
# registry mirror with a token, which is defined on the next line:

sealed setting: ARCHIVE_KEY3=c1f

- Locker assignment: Contractors report to the changing rooms on Level B1 at Harwick House before shift start. Take any locker marked with a yellow tag, note its number, and log it on the sheet by the door. Return the padlock to Facilities when leaving. The locker padlocks use the code below.

turnstile pass: bdg-YEOZLM-79341408